Streetwise Opera are looking to appoint a self-motivated individual with strong communication skills to the role of Manchester Regional Producer (Part Time - 0.4FTE). Working closely with the Head of Producing & Participation, Artistic Director and two other regional producers, this role will develop and manage relationships with partners in Manchester to implement our creative projects.
We are looking for an individual who has experience producing participatory creative arts projects/live performances and working with vulnerable adults with the ability to multi-task and work in a busy, fast-paced environment.
Salary: £30,000 per annum (pro rata 0.4 FTE - £12,000 per annum).
Permanent contract: 2 days per week - 0.4 FTE
Hours: 14 hours (2 days) per week. Core hours are 9:30 am to 5:30 pm (including one hour lunch break), and preferred working days Monday plus either Wednesday or Thursday. Some additional out-of-hours working at evening and weekend events may be required, for which time off in lieu is offered.
Streetwise Opera is an opera company that enables people who've experienced homelessness to find inspiration and empowerment while they rebuild their lives and identities. We support participants to develop as creative people and, as we amplify their voices, change how society views homelessness.
We engage world-class artists, both established and emerging, to co-create bold new work and reimagine traditional repertoire. We create opera that is for everyone and, by bringing together diverse voices, change how society views opera.
